Overview
A Model Context Protocol server that allows Claude Code to access secrets stored in SecureCodeHQ. It uses TypeScript to bridge the AI assistant with a secure secrets management platform.
Best for
Best for
Developers using Claude Code who need to securely access secrets from SecureCodeHQ during AI-assisted coding sessions.
Use cases
- Retrieve API keys and tokens during code generation without exposing them in prompts
- Inject secrets into Claude Code workflows for automated deployment scripts
- Manage access to sensitive credentials while keeping them out of version control

Pros
- Keeps secrets out of conversation logs and prompt history
- Leverages SecureCodeHQ’s existing security model
- Simple integration for Claude Code users
Cons
- Requires a SecureCodeHQ account and setup
- Limited to Claude Code as the client
- Zero stars and no community traction yet
